What factors affect fighter jet fuel consumption?
Several factors influence a fighter jet’s fuel consumption:
- Type of Engine: The type of engine used in a fighter jet plays a crucial role in determining fuel consumption. Modern fighter jets often use afterburning engines, which significantly increase thrust but also consume more fuel.
- Flight Maneuvers: Fighter jets are designed to perform extreme maneuvers, including rapid acceleration, sudden turns, and vertical climbs. These maneuvers consume a substantial amount of fuel, as they require high engine power and additional thrust.
- Combat Load: The fuel consumption of a fighter jet depends on its combat load, which includes weapons, ammunition, and other equipment. The heavier the load, the more fuel is required to achieve the desired performance.
- Altitude and Speed: Higher altitudes and faster speeds contribute to increased fuel consumption. Fighter jets often operate at high speeds and altitudes to maintain their tactical advantage, resulting in higher fuel consumption.
How do fighter jets optimize fuel consumption?
Fighter jets employ various fuel-saving measures to optimize their consumption:
- Throttle Management: Pilots carefully manage the throttle to balance performance requirements and fuel efficiency. They adjust the throttle settings based on mission objectives.
- Flight Planning: Effective flight planning minimizes fuel consumption by optimizing routes, altitudes, and speeds. Advanced software and tools assist in identifying the most efficient flight paths.
- Fuel Monitoring Systems: Fighter jets are equipped with advanced fuel monitoring systems, allowing real-time tracking of fuel consumption. This helps pilots make informed decisions to conserve fuel during missions.
- Weight Reduction: Efforts to reduce the overall weight of the fighter jet can also lead to improved fuel efficiency. Advanced materials and design techniques help in achieving this goal.
